Web13 de abr. de 2024 · Tax-managed mutual funds are designed to minimize embedded year-end capital gain distributions. These distributions trigger capital gains taxes which can impact the value of a taxable portfolio. The objective of a tax-managed mutual fund is to generate returns via price increases, while avoiding annual capital gain distributions. The three labels, as they stand, offer the option for managers to focus primarily on selecting assets that meet the fund’s published sustainability criteria (‘Sustainable ... haircuts for wavyWeb3 de jan. de 2024 · Each fund is made up of 'units' so if you want to invest, you'll need to buy units – and these come at a cost which varies from day to day. The value of each unit will rise or fall depending on demand in the market for the fund.
